Transaction 51f910e9ff7a0536c12240333914932d19e2ec4f683c5cf17643a470f1f180cc
1 Input
2 Outputs
- 51f910e9ff7a0536c12240333914932d19e2ec4f683c5cf17643a470f1f180cc:0
- 51f910e9ff7a0536c12240333914932d19e2ec4f683c5cf17643a470f1f180cc:1
value 1524990000
address 3GoTwcKPU58yzKWBs7m16roopLFTxur9NZ
value 25004518
address 1JbwsN34mJEEjU32qMQpESi1EhXKGMcWFe